History of Buffets in Las Vegas

The buffet concept is believed to have originated in Europe, but it was in Las Vegas that it perfectly evolved into a feast of excess and luxury. Buffets in Las Vegas began to gain popularity in the 1940s and 1950s, with casinos offering unlimited food to attract guests. This trend synergized with the city’s burgeoning entertainment scene, making buffets an integral component of the Las Vegas culinary journey. Over the decades, buffets have continuously innovated, incorporating more diverse cuisines and elaborate presentation styles to cater to an increasingly discerning audience.

Top Buffets to Try in Las Vegas

Dining at Bacchanal Buffet

Regarded by many as the pinnacle of Las Vegas dining, the Bacchanal Buffet at Caesars Palace offers an unparalleled variety of dishes and a luxurious setting. It features over 500 items daily, ranging from fresh seafood and grilled meats to artisan pastries and gourmet desserts. Guests are not just customers here; they are part of an experience that focuses on quality and presentation. The buffet layout itself is an aesthetic delight, which enhances the overall dining experience.

Exploring the Buffet at Wynn

The Buffet at Wynn is celebrated for its opulent design and gourmet offerings. It prides itself on using only the freshest ingredients, with a focus on health-conscious options as well. Diners can expect made-to-order dishes that reflect the restaurant’s commitment to quality. The variety spans several cultures, including Asian and Mediterranean cuisine. In addition, the beautiful decor, featuring natural light and views of the garden, enhances the dining atmosphere, making it a must-visit.

Buffet Pricing and Deals

A Guide to Las Vegas Buffet Prices

When it comes to dining at buffets in Las Vegas, prices typically range from affordable to relatively high-end, depending on the restaurant and time of day. Lunch prices generally hover around $20-$30, while dinner prices can range between $35 and $80. The variation is often influenced by the day of the week, the type of cuisine offered, and seasonal promotions. Many buffets also have reduced pricing for children or seniors, making it a family-friendly option.

Buffet Etiquette and Tips

How to Navigate a Las Vegas Buffet

Navigating a buffet can be daunting, especially with the delicious options available. A common tip is to take a quick stroll around the buffet before you start filling your plate. This allows you to see all options available without overfilling your plate on the first go. Additionally, use smaller plates when available; this prevents food wastage and allows for multiple tastings without feeling too full.

Best Times to Visit Buffets

Timing can greatly influence both the cost and experience of dining at a buffet. Visiting during lunch hours on weekdays usually provides the best deals and less crowded conditions. For those looking for a bustling atmosphere and extensive dinner offerings, peak weekend times are ideal, but be prepared for higher prices and longer wait times. Early birds can also benefit from breakfast buffets, which are often priced lower than lunch or dinner options.
